Ensuring the safety, dignity, and well-being of women is essential for an equitable society. The National Commission for Women (NCW) is the apex body promoting women's rights.
NCW operates the 24×7 Women Helpline – 14490, offering a Digital Complaint Registration System for women affected by violence. This helpline allows for immediate assistance and is staffed by trained psychological counsellors.
Complaints received by NCW inform trends in crimes against women and help identify gaps in institutional responses. This analysis supports the development of corrective measures.
